Also, the size isn't a negative, just means that it's aqua-cultured and not wild, which is a plus. Agree, see how it does over the next few days. I would ask the seller if they know what par it was under previous to shipping. This will give you a starting point when placing it. It's better that the water was cold and not hot. Too hot usually causes more issues. Keep us posted.
